π Who We Are Playing For
This year, our fundraising efforts are a special collaboration between two incredible causes:
- The Track Guy Foundation: Supporting Iowa running athletes in need.
- The Casey M. Jay Cancer Foundation: Established in loving memory of Casey, who passed away from cancer in 2024. The Weekend Warrior was one of the very last activities Casey was able to participate in, making this incredibly meaningful to our community.

βοΈ The Decathlon Scoring
- First place in any event receives 26 points, scaling down to 1 point for last place.
- The team with the most points across Golf, Bowling, Bike, and Run takes the crown.
Tiebreaker Rules
If two athletes finish with the exact same score or time, the following tiebreakers apply to determine who gets the higher decathlon points:
- π³ Bowling: Highest single game wins. If still tied, we compare the second-highest game.
- β³οΈ Golf: Hardest handicapped hole. We compare scores starting with the #1 handicap hole and proceed down the handicap rankings until the tie is broken.
- π΄ββοΈ Bike & πββοΈ Run: In the incredibly rare event of an exact chip-time tie, the tie stands and points are split (or determined by the scoring committee).
